Страница 12 из 18 ПерваяПервая ... 26789101112131415161718 ПоследняяПоследняя
Показано с 111 по 120 из 178
  1. #111
    Пользователь
    Регистрация
    11.01.2008
    Сообщений
    58
    Вес репутации
    225

    По умолчанию Re: Centrafuse 2.0-final лекарство

    Судя по всему проблема не в нажатии кнопки, а в том чтоб ее отыскать на форме.

    потести эту версию
    теперь если с первого раза не найдется ищет второй раз
    если опять ни как то сообщит.
    Вложения Вложения

  2. #112
    Гуру Аватар для St@rz
    Регистрация
    20.06.2008
    Возраст
    49
    Сообщений
    2,293
    Вес репутации
    861

    По умолчанию Re: Centrafuse 2.0-final лекарство

    Вариант решения проблемы с запуском.

    Цитата Сообщение от alexsorockin Посмотреть сообщение
    Ребята, надоело мне CF_launcher по 2 раза запускать... Написал свой загрузчик CF на AutoHotkey! Пользуйтесь на здоровье! Прочитайте ридми файл! Написал ридми-файл, в архиве он тоже есть:

    Автозагрузчик Centrafuse

    Функции:
    1. Удаление ключа реестра для возможности бесконечного продления триального периода
    2. Восстановление настроек программы при запуске из архива, находящегося в папке загрузчика
    3. Динамическая синхронизация настроек в папку Centrafuse_Settings_Backup
    4. Динамическая архивация в архив с настройками программы при обновлении папки Centrafuse_Settings_Backup - сохранение каждого изменения!

    Порядок работы программы:
    1. Разархивирование настроек в папку "C:\Documents and Settings\Admin\Local Settings\Application Data\Centrafuse"
    2. Опустошение папки "C:\Documents and Settings\Admin\Local Settings\Application Data\Centrafuse\Tutorials\*.*", в которой хранится демо-видео
    3. Запуск ozSync
    4. Ожидание окна ozSync
    5. Активация оryf ozSync
    6. Посыл окну ozSync команды <ALT>+<SPACE> <DOWN><DOWN><DOWN> <ENTER> для его сворачивания в трей - пробовал WinHide и другие - не работают. Только так...
    7. Запуск утилиты TrashReg для удаления ненужного ключика в консольном режиме без отображения окна
    8. Ожидание завершения процесса TrashReg.exe
    9. Запуск Centrafuse c параметрами командной строки (полные настройки, отключение предупреждения при запуске, режим без ограницений, приоритет приложения)
    10. Ожидание триального окна Centrafuse, окно должно быть видимо
    11. Циклом сканируем экран на предмет появления области с картинкой кнопки Try (файл Try.bmp), пока не появится (пока счётчик весь не отсчитается). Для работы этой функции окно должно быть видимо, сканируется область с координатами от 0,0 до текущего разрешения экрана.
    12. Посыл триальному окну нажатия кнопки <ENTER>

    13. Установка таймера для архивирования папки синхронизированных настроек
    14. Чтение из файла ozSync.exe времени последней синхронизации папки "Centrafuse_Settings_Backup\Documents and Settings\Admin\Local Settings\Application Data\Centrafuse", выполненной программой ozSync
    15. Сравнение времени синхронизации в этом файле с временем последней архивации. Если время одинаковое - архивация отменяется, если различается, то архивируются изменённые файлы, архив дополняется новыми файлами
    16. Запись времени архивации во временную переменную для последующего сравнения
    17. Возврат к таймеру

    18. Параллельно с пунктами 13,14,15,16,17, работающими по таймеру ожидается завершение процесса Centrafuse.exe
    19. Завершение процесса ozSync.exe
    20. Ожидание завершения процесса ozSync.exe
    21. Последнее сравнение времени синхронизации и архивация настроек

    Файлы:

    Необходимые файлы и папки для работы автозагрузчика:
    Rar.exe - для архивирования
    Unrar.exe - для разархивирования
    Try.bmp - картинка кнопки Try, по которой определяется момент автоматического нажатия Enter
    TrashReg.exe - программа для поиска и удаления ненужного нам ключика
    Start.exe - откомпилированный скрипт нашей программы - главный файл, который и должен запускаться
    ozSync.exe - программа синхронизации в папку "Centrafuse_Settings_Backup\Documents and Settings\Admin\Local Settings\Application Data\Centrafuse"
    ozSync.ini - настройки программы ozSync
    Centrafuse_Settings_Backup.rar - архив с настройками Centrtafuse
    папка в директории автозагрузчика "Centrafuse_Settings_Backup\Documents and Settings\Admin\Local Settings\Application Data\Centrafuse"

    Остальные файлы, если не понадобятся, можно смело удалять:
    Readme.txt - файл, который вы читаете сейчас
    Compile.bat - пакетный файл для компилирования, а затем запуска Centrafuse
    Compile.exe - компилятор (переименован файл компилятора)
    AutoHotkey.chm - Файл помощи для написания скрипта
    Start.ahk - исходный код скрипта, при необходимости вы можете сами дополнить или изменить его по вашему усмотрению
    AutoHotkeySC.bin - служебный файл компилятора



    Не смог сделать своего синхронизатора по событию изменения произвольного файла в заданной папки - нужна помощь! Тогда можно будет отказаться от ozSync. Желательно написать это приложение консольным безоконным процессом, с поддержкой командной строки, в которой будут вводится пути исходной папки и путь папки для синхронизации...

    ДРУЗЬЯ, ПОЛЬЗУЙТЕСЬ НА ЗДОРОВЬЕ!!!

    Ссылки:

    Полную версию программы для написания и компиляции скриптов (AutoHotkey) можно найти тут: http://www.autohotkey.com/
    В комплекте с ней есть программка для автоматической записи кода скрипта в режиме, когда вы работает в Windows - записываются все ваши действия...
    Полную версию TrashReg можно найти тут: http://www.databack4u.com/snc/rtkf_rus.html
    http://slil.ru/26226542

    Разработал alexsorockin с соседнего форума. Вроде бы собирается зарегистрироваться и на compcar.ru. Буду рад встрече на станицах сайта.

  3. #113
    Гуру Аватар для St@rz
    Регистрация
    20.06.2008
    Возраст
    49
    Сообщений
    2,293
    Вес репутации
    861

    По умолчанию Re: Centrafuse 2.0-final лекарство

    Кстати, с помощью ланчера тоже можно запустить CF как системную оболочку.
    Ветвь: HKEY_LOCAL_MACHINE
    Раздел: Software\Microsoft\WindowsNT\CurrentVersion\Winlog on
    Параметр: Shell
    Тип данных: REG_SZ
    Значение: explorer.exe поменять на путь к ланчеру.

  4. #114
    Администратор Аватар для Chip
    Регистрация
    08.06.2007
    Возраст
    54
    Сообщений
    13,379
    Вес репутации
    10

    По умолчанию Re: Centrafuse 2.0-final лекарство

    Спасибо хорошая идея, я как раз над этим голову ломал.

  5. #115
    Пользователь
    Регистрация
    15.04.2008
    Сообщений
    20
    Вес репутации
    202

    Радость Re: Centrafuse 2.0-final лекарство

    Цитата Сообщение от xDriver
    http://ifolder.ru/7683069

    и пост №93 глянь, правда не поверял.
    A parol ???

  6. #116
    Гуру Аватар для St@rz
    Регистрация
    20.06.2008
    Возраст
    49
    Сообщений
    2,293
    Вес репутации
    861

    По умолчанию Re: Centrafuse 2.0-final лекарство

    Цитата Сообщение от kolka_10
    A parol ???
    Наверно никто против не будет pccar

  7. #117
    Пользователь Аватар для subscriber
    Регистрация
    27.08.2008
    Возраст
    44
    Сообщений
    34
    Вес репутации
    199

    Хорошо Re: Centrafuse 2.0-final лекарство

    Timur, спасибо! Последняя версия ланчера запускает с первого раза Centrafuse!

  8. #118
    Пользователь Аватар для subscriber
    Регистрация
    27.08.2008
    Возраст
    44
    Сообщений
    34
    Вес репутации
    199

    Радость Re: Centrafuse 2.0-final лекарство

    У соседей обсуждают новое лекарство к CF, а почему у нас нет!

  9. #119
    Гуру Аватар для St@rz
    Регистрация
    20.06.2008
    Возраст
    49
    Сообщений
    2,293
    Вес репутации
    861

    По умолчанию Re: Centrafuse 2.0-final лекарство

    Цитата Сообщение от subscriber
    У соседей обсуждают новое лекарство к CF, а почему у нас нет!
    Почему нет? У нас есть. Просто здесь обсуждаем проблемы связанные с ланчером.

  10. #120
    Администратор Аватар для Chip
    Регистрация
    08.06.2007
    Возраст
    54
    Сообщений
    13,379
    Вес репутации
    10

    По умолчанию Re: Centrafuse 2.0-final лекарство

    Я уже зарегистрировал эту версию
    Спасибо St@rz за ключик.
    Предлагаю зделать лекарство универсальным.
    Выкладываю лицензию в виде рег файла с нулевым символом , ее нельзя прописать при помощи regedit. Может у Timur и других пользователей уже есть опыт? Может кто сделает софтинку для прописывания этой лицензии в реестр?
    Вложения Вложения

Страница 12 из 18 ПерваяПервая ... 26789101112131415161718 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•